An East Renfrewshire man is to hold a free heritage talk about the fascinating research journey that began when he found some long-forgotten items under his house.
At the time, they could have never guessed that below its floorboards lay a treasure trove linking the house to people and places from times gone past.Over the years, Paul - who is a member of the South Glasgow Heritage Environment Trust - had occasion to visit this 'underworld' to run cables and fix leaks but all he ever saw was rubbish, rubble and the occasional giant spider.
